Neil McGovern wrote: > If I find a program that contains quite a few bugs (causes crashing of > the program, no external data loss), should it be packaged? IMHO only programs that are of use by reasonable many people should be submitted to the debian archive. Thus, if the buggyness of the program renders it severely less useful (or, for that matter, if there are more stable alternatives), consider not submitting it. Cheers T.
